快速开始
三步完成第一次调用 —— 拿 key、改 base URL、发请求。
第 1 步:拿 key
打开 控制台 → 左侧 API Keys → 点 新建。 名字随便起,有效期默认 30 天(可以改成无期限)。 点 创建 后复制下来,只能看一次。
sk-X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x
第 2 步:改 base URL
AIUV 的入口地址有两个,取决于你用的协议:
| 协议 | Base URL | 谁需要 |
|---|---|---|
| OpenAI 兼容 | https://aiuv.ai/v1 | Cursor / Cline / OpenAI SDK / Codex 等大多数工具 |
| Anthropic 原生 | https://aiuv.ai | Claude Code / OpenClaw / Anthropic SDK |
把工具里的"OpenAI Base URL"或"Anthropic Base URL"字段改成对应的值。
第 3 步:发请求
用 cURL 试一下
curl https://aiuv.ai/v1/chat/completions \
-H "Authorization: Bearer sk-YOUR_KEY" \
-H "Content-Type: application/json" \
-d '{
"model": "gpt-5",
"messages": [{"role":"user","content":"你好"}]
}'
用 Python (官方 openai SDK)
from openai import OpenAI
client = OpenAI(
base_url="https://aiuv.ai/v1",
api_key="sk-YOUR_KEY",
)
resp = client.chat.completions.create(
model="claude-opus-4-7",
messages=[{"role": "user", "content": "你好"}],
)
print(resp.choices[0].message.content)
流式响应
把 stream=True 加上,然后按 SSE 解析就行 —— 字段名、事件结构都和官方一致:
stream = client.chat.completions.create(
model="gpt-5",
messages=[{"role":"user","content":"写一句话"}],
stream=True,
)
for chunk in stream:
print(chunk.choices[0].delta.content or "", end="", flush=True)
下一步
- 想知道某个 IDE / CLI 怎么对接 → 看左边的"工具接入"列表
- 想看完整的协议说明 → 看 API 参考
- 后台用量 / 单次费用 / Raw 日志 → 控制台首页